Discovering the Charm of "A Country Kitchen" by William Collins
Introduction to William Collins: A Master of Genre Painting
Exploring the Life and Artistic Journey of William Collins
William Collins (1788-1847) was a prominent British painter known for his captivating genre scenes. Born in London, he developed a passion for art early in life. Collins studied at the Royal Academy, where he honed his skills in capturing the essence of everyday life. His works often depict rural settings, showcasing the beauty of domesticity and the charm of the countryside.Collins' Influence on 19th Century British Art
Collins played a significant role in the evolution of 19th-century British art. His ability to blend realism with romanticism influenced many artists of his time. He was part of the movement that celebrated the simplicity and warmth of rural life, making him a key figure in the genre painting tradition. His works, including "A Country Kitchen," reflect the social dynamics and cultural values of Victorian England.Unveiling the Essence of "A Country Kitchen"
Setting the Scene: A Glimpse into Rural Life
"A Country Kitchen" transports viewers to a cozy, rustic setting filled with warmth and activity. The painting captures a moment in a traditional farmhouse kitchen, where the aroma of home-cooked meals fills the air. The scene is alive with the hustle and bustle of daily chores, showcasing the heart of family life in the countryside.Color Palette and Brushwork: Techniques that Bring the Kitchen to Life
Collins employed a rich color palette, using earthy tones to evoke a sense of comfort and familiarity. His brushwork is both delicate and expressive, creating a lively atmosphere. The interplay of light and shadow enhances the three-dimensional quality of the kitchen, making it feel inviting and real.Symbolism in the Kitchen: What the Elements Reveal About Daily Life
Every element in "A Country Kitchen" holds significance. The wooden table, laden with fresh produce, symbolizes abundance and the importance of home-cooked meals. The presence of domestic tools reflects the labor and love that go into maintaining a household. These details offer insights into the values and routines of 19th-century rural life.The Characters in "A Country Kitchen": A Study of Everyday Life
Portrayal of Domesticity: The Women at Work
The women in "A Country Kitchen" are depicted with grace and diligence. They represent the backbone of the household, engaged in tasks that sustain family life. Their expressions convey a sense of purpose and pride in their work, highlighting the essential role of women in Victorian society.Children in the Kitchen: Innocence and Playfulness Captured
Children play a vital role in the painting, embodying innocence and joy. Their playful interactions add a layer of warmth to the scene. This portrayal reflects the importance of family bonds and the nurturing environment of a country home.Interactions and Relationships: A Snapshot of Family Dynamics
The interactions among the characters reveal the close-knit relationships within the family. The shared laughter and cooperation illustrate the harmony of domestic life. Collins captures these moments with sensitivity, inviting viewers to appreciate the beauty of everyday connections.Historical Context: The Significance of the Country Kitchen in Victorian England
Domestic Spaces: The Role of the Kitchen in 19th Century Households
In Victorian England, the kitchen was more than just a place for cooking; it was the heart of the home. It served as a gathering space for families, where meals were shared and stories were told. Collins' depiction of the kitchen highlights its central role in fostering family unity and tradition.Social Class and Gender Roles Reflected in Collins' Work
Collins' painting also reflects the social dynamics of the time. The portrayal of women in domestic roles underscores the gender expectations of the era. Additionally, the setting and characters provide insights into the lives of the rural working class, showcasing their struggles and joys.Artistic Techniques: The Craftsmanship Behind "A Country Kitchen"
Composition and Perspective: Guiding the Viewer's Eye
Collins masterfully composes "A Country Kitchen" to draw the viewer's eye through the scene. The arrangement of figures and objects creates a natural flow, inviting exploration of the details. This thoughtful composition enhances the storytelling aspect of the painting.Light and Shadow: Creating Depth and Atmosphere
The use of light and shadow in "A Country Kitchen" adds depth and dimension. Collins skillfully captures the warm glow of sunlight filtering through the window, illuminating the kitchen. This technique creates a welcoming atmosphere, making the viewer feel part of the scene.Textural Elements: The Use of Fabrics and Surfaces in the Painting
Collins pays close attention to textures, from the rough wooden table to the soft fabrics of the women's dresses. These details enhance the realism of the painting, allowing viewers to almost feel the warmth of the kitchen. The tactile quality of the surfaces adds to the overall richness of the artwork.Comparative Analysis: "A Country Kitchen" and Other Works by Collins
Similar Themes in Collins' Genre Paintings
Collins often explored themes of domestic life and rural settings in his works. "A Country Kitchen" shares similarities with other paintings, such as "The Village Feast," where he captures the essence of community and celebration. These recurring themes highlight his dedication to portraying the beauty of everyday experiences.Contrasting Styles: How "A Country Kitchen" Stands Out
While many of Collins' works focus on social gatherings, "A Country Kitchen" stands out for its intimate portrayal of family life. The painting's focus on domesticity and the warmth of the kitchen offers a unique perspective compared to his other genre scenes.Legacy and Influence: The Impact of "A Country Kitchen" on Future Artists
How Collins Inspired Subsequent Generations of Artists
William Collins' work, particularly "A Country Kitchen," has inspired countless artists. His ability to capture the essence of everyday life influenced the genre of domestic painting. Many artists have drawn from his techniques and themes, continuing his legacy in contemporary art.The Painting's Role in Art Exhibitions and Collections
"A Country Kitchen" remains a significant piece in art history. It has been featured in various exhibitions, showcasing the charm of Victorian domestic life. Art collectors and enthusiasts appreciate its historical value and artistic merit, making it a sought-after piece in galleries.FAQs About "A Country Kitchen" by William Collins
